Jane R. Nevares, 75

ADAMS, Mass. —  

Jane Rose (Pikul) Nevares, 75, of Adams, died peacefully on Sunday, October 6, 2024, at her home with her sister and brother by her side.

She was born in Adams on August 10, 1949, a daughter of the late Peter and Frances (Kozik) Pikul. She attended schools in Adams and graduated from the former Adams Memorial High School.

Following her graduation, Jane attended the Hartford Airline Personnel School and started her career working as an agent for United Airlines in New York City then in Hawaii. She had worked as a travel agent for numerous travel agencies in the Berkshires and lastly had worked as a clerk for many years in the North Adams District Court until retiring.

She was a communicant of the Parish of St. John Paul II at St. Stanislaus Kostka Church. Jane loved traveling, especially to NYC and Cape Cod, gardening, feeding the birds, decorating for holidays and baking. She enjoyed watching Broadway plays, attending craft fairs and spending time with her family and friends.

She is survived by her brother Richard Pikul and his wife Dianna of Cheshire; her sister, Lorraine Kalisz and her husband Richard of Adams and by many nieces and nephews whom she adored.
